Here is a perfect way to organize your 28mm minis inside the container you’re already using. You can mix and match them, stack them, and they’re economical and fast to print with PLA. Minis stay put during transportation, and when prepping for the game, you can take out a few racks with the minis you need, place them behind the DM screen, and not worry about knocking them over or damaging them.

Tokens for DND classes in the style of RPG monster tokens by Seroph. I like those monster tokens and I wanted to have class tokens in the same style.
Sephor has classes tokens using art from JoCat, but their bases are in different style, i.e. color does not wrap around the border, which makes those tokens look different on the table. So I took bases and added JoCat icons.
